[QUOTE="juslystn, post: 4251465, member: 111336"]I just want to share this interesting coin with you guys. This is a game counter jeton with a shattered reverse die and a rim cud at the 8 oclock position. I'm not sure of the date...or the era...I just know what it is and the errors that are on it. For those not familiar with these.... Jetons or jettons are tokens or coinlike medals produced across Europe from the 13th through the 17th centuries. They were produced as counters for use in calculation on a counting board, a lined board similar to an abacus. They also found use as a money substitute in games, similar to modern casino chips,poker chips....or...fake money. This particular coin is extremely thin and fragile. I would compare the thickness to that of a sheet of paper. I usually do not collect this type of coin,but after owning it for a while it has become one of my favorite pieces.
